Files
carro_esp32/README.md
2020-07-19 17:14:13 -05:00

55 lines
1.1 KiB
Markdown

# Carro autónomo ESP32
Carro autónomo basado en el tarjeta esp32 MH-ET LIVE
![esp32 devkit](imagenes/esp32_devkit_m.jpg)
Para controlar los motores del carro usamos un driver TB6612FNG, el cual es un módulo que nos permite controlar 2 motores con una corriente de 1.2 A (3.2 A corriente pico) y un voltaje de 15 V, el firmware se programará usando OTA
![TB6612FNG](imagenes/TB6612FNG.jpg)
---
## Conexiones:
### TB6612FNG
PWMA --> GPIO33
AIN1 --> GPIO26
AIN2 --> GPIO25
BIN1 --> GPIO27
BIN2 --> GPIO14
PWMA --> GPIO13
### Sensor TCRT5000
OUT1 --> GPIO36 --> ADC1_0
OUT2 --> GPIO39 --> ADC1_3
OUT3 --> GPIO34 --> ADC1_6
OUT4 --> GPIO35 --> ADC1_7
OUT5 --> GPIO32 --> ADC1_4
---
Alimentación:
+ voltaje independiente motores,
+ voltaje independiente camara,
+ voltaje arduino.
---
# ToDo
[x] Shield diseño esquemático
[x] PCB
[x] Fabricación Shield
[x] Ensamble Shield
[] Pruebas
[] Seguidor de linea
[] no choque
## Referencias
[https://randomnerdtutorials.com/esp32-pinout-reference-gpios/](https://randomnerdtutorials.com/esp32-pinout-reference-gpios/)